Prudenprev

Prudenprev operates as the Regime Próprio de Previdência Social (RPPS) for the Municipality of Presidente Prudente. Its explicit mandate is to administer pension benefits and contributions for the city's public servants. The entity runs under the administrative umbrella of the municipal government, with governance split between the superintendency and the Municipal Pension Council. Apeprem and ABIPEM, the state and national associations for public pension entities, list Prudenprev as a member. Investment disclosure is limited. The RPPS structure pools mandatory contributions from active employees and employer contributions from the municipal budget. Prudenprev's public-facing materials focus on benefits administration — payslip access for retirees and pensioners, a transparency portal for contracts and accounts — rather than portfolio holdings. Without published financial statements or a manager roster, the asset allocation and external fund commitments remain opaque. The most recent public initiative, a Pró-Gestão public hearing in April 2026, suggests the entity is pursuing the federal certification for governance and actuarial management under the Ministry of Social Security. João Donizete Veloso dos Santos serves as Superintendent, leading day-to-day operations alongside Administrative and Finance Manager Selma Elias Benício Calé. Jorge Alberto Alves Menezes chairs the Municipal Pension Council, the oversight body that ratifies policy. The entity held its second Regional Meeting for RPPS in the recent period, signaling an active hand in inter-municipal coordination across São Paulo's interior. There is no disclosed count of investment professionals or a dedicated investment committee; the lean operational footprint suggests the superintendent and finance manager handle treasury functions. As a Brazilian municipal RPPS, Prudenprev sits inside a regulatory framework dictated by federal social security law and National Monetary Council Resolution 4,963. Its structural differentiator is not a market-beating strategy but the mandatory, pay-as-you-go funding architecture common to Brazilian public-sector pensions, which links its solvency directly to the fiscal health of Presidente Prudente's municipal budget.

Frequently asked questions

Who runs investment decisions at Prudenprev?

Prudenprev does not publish an investment committee roster. Superintendent João Donizete Veloso dos Santos and Administrative and Finance Manager Selma Elias Benício Calé oversee day-to-day financial operations. The Municipal Pension Council, chaired by Jorge Alberto Alves Menezes, has statutory oversight authority over plan governance and policy ratification.

How is Prudenprev's pension plan funded?

It operates as a Regime Próprio de Previdência Social (RPPS), the dedicated social security system for the municipality's civil servants. Funding comes from mandatory employee contributions pooled with employer contributions allocated from the municipal budget.

Does Prudenprev publish its portfolio or asset allocation?

No detailed portfolio holdings or asset allocation targets are publicly available. Its digital presence focuses on benefits disbursement and administrative transparency rather than investment holdings. This is consistent with many small to mid-sized municipal RPPS that disclose financials only through court of accounts filings, not on their own websites.

What is the Pró-Gestão certification it recently pursued?

Pró-Gestão is a federal certification program from the Ministry of Social Security that evaluates governance, internal controls, and actuarial management of RPPS entities. Prudenprev held a public hearing in April 2026 related to the program, indicating it is actively seeking the certification (per Prudenprev website, April 2026).

What regulatory framework governs Prudenprev's investments?

As a Brazilian municipal RPPS, it falls under the National Monetary Council's Resolution 4,963, which sets permitted asset classes and concentration limits for public pension portfolios. It must also comply with the fiscal and actuarial reporting rules enforced by the Ministry of Social Security.
